Abstract:
Results are given of experimental studies of turbulent wakes in the plane and axisymmetric cases under positive and negative longitudinal pressure gradients and an approximate method of calculating such wakes is discussed. A positive longitudinal pressure gradient promotes more rapid decay of a turbulent wake than in the zero gradient case, whereas the opposite is true for a negative pressure gradient. Author
